**Hankook Tire Launches ‘Drive to T’Station’ Pop-Up Experience**
– **Date**: November 25-30
– **Location**: Shinsegae Department Store, Gwangju
Hankook Tire & Technology has announced that it will host an offline pop-up event, ‘Drive to T’Station,’ at the Shinsegae Department Store in Gwangju from November 25 to 30. This initiative is part of its efforts to offer a differentiated brand experience and strengthen customer communication.
Launched in 2021, Hankook’s ‘Drive’ brand underwent a renewal last year, aiming to enhance communication with consumers by expanding from its existing motor culture brand ‘MADE IN HANKOOK.’
During the pop-up, a special zone will be set up in the department store’s lobby featuring tires, supercars, and maintenance and tuning options, showcasing the premium mobility concept unique to ‘Drive.’ Additionally, six large pillars branded with ‘T’Station’ and ‘Drive’ elements will be installed outside the pop-up area to raise brand awareness.
At the heart of the pop-up, visitors will find a display of Hankook’s major product lineup, including the hypercar Bugatti Chiron and the world’s first full-range EV tire brand ‘iON,’ along with the flagship tire brand ‘Ventus,’ demonstrating the innovative technology leading the global tire industry.
Interactive events for T’Station members will also be available. These include the ‘Time Attack’ challenge, where participants stop a timer at exactly 10 seconds, and the ‘Shuffleboard Pull Back Car’ event, where participants aim to stop a mini car accurately in the safety zone. Successful participants will receive tire discount coupons and branded merchandise.
Furthermore, from November 29 for two days, exclusive premium vehicle care services will be offered to VIP customers of Shinsegae Department Store. Customers who book valet parking and car wash services through the Shinsegae app and check in with a QR code at the exclusive parking area can enjoy benefits provided by T’Station specialists. These benefits include a comprehensive free inspection (tire wear, air pressure, battery, engine oil, washer fluid), hand wash service, vehicle inspection report consultation, tire purchase discount coupons, and a T’Station numbered keyring.
